Difference between 2009 North Korean nuclear test and Kilju County

2009 North Korean nuclear test vs. Kilju County

The 2009 North Korean nuclear test was the underground detonation of a nuclear device conducted on Monday, May 25, 2009 by the Democratic People's Republic of Korea. Kilju, sometimes romanized as Kilchu, is a county in North Hamgyong province, North Korea.
